Merge pull request #21768 from luukvbaal/test-virtline
fix(column)!: ensure 'statuscolumn' works with virtual and wrapped lines BREAKING CHANGE: In 'statuscolumn' evaluation, `v:wrap` has been replaced by `v:virtnum`. `v:virtnum` is negative when drawing virtual lines, zero when drawing the actual buffer line, and positive when drawing the wrapped part of a buffer line.
